The UK theory test is designed to test the learner’s knowledge throughout a wide range of driving-associated topics. The theory test contains 50 multiple alternative questions and you must obtain a pass mark of 43 or above, within the 57 minutes out there for you to full and hopefully, pass the theory test. But whilst you may be familiar with a puffin crossing, it may be easy to get confused between puffin and pelican crossings! Puffin crossings work using sensors that detect when pedestrians are crossing, which means there’s no flashing amber section.
